40/* this enumerates display type. */
41enum exynos_drm_output_type {
42 EXYNOS_DISPLAY_TYPE_NONE,
43 /* RGB or CPU Interface. */
44 EXYNOS_DISPLAY_TYPE_LCD,
45 /* HDMI Interface. */
46 EXYNOS_DISPLAY_TYPE_HDMI,
47};
48
49/*
50 * Exynos drm overlay ops structure.
51 *
52 * @mode_set: copy drm overlay info to hw specific overlay info.
53 * @commit: apply hardware specific overlay data to registers.
54 * @disable: disable hardware specific overlay.
55 */
56struct exynos_drm_overlay_ops {
57 void (*mode_set)(struct device *subdrv_dev,
58 struct exynos_drm_overlay *overlay);
59 void (*commit)(struct device *subdrv_dev);
60 void (*disable)(struct device *subdrv_dev);
61};
62
63/*
64 * Exynos drm common overlay structure.
65 *
66 * @offset_x: offset to x position.
67 * @offset_y: offset to y position.
68 * @width: window width.
69 * @height: window height.
70 * @bpp: pixel size.(in bit)
71 * @paddr: bus(accessed by dma) physical memory address to this overlay
72 * and this is physically continuous.
73 * @vaddr: virtual memory addresss to this overlay.
74 * @buf_off: start offset of framebuffer to be displayed.
75 * @buf_offsize: this value has result from
76 * (framebuffer width - display width) * bpp.
77 * @line_size: line size to this overlay memory in bytes.
78 * @default_win: a window to be enabled.
79 * @color_key: color key on or off.
80 * @index_color: if using color key feature then this value would be used
81 * as index color.
82 * @local_path: in case of lcd type, local path mode on or off.
83 * @transparency: transparency on or off.
84 * @activated: activated or not.
85 *
86 * this structure is common to exynos SoC and its contents would be copied
87 * to hardware specific overlay info.
88 */
89struct exynos_drm_overlay {
90 unsigned int offset_x;
91 unsigned int offset_y;
92 unsigned int width;
93 unsigned int height;
94 unsigned int bpp;
95 dma_addr_t paddr;
96 void __iomem *vaddr;
97 unsigned int buf_off;
98 unsigned int buf_offsize;
99 unsigned int line_size;
100
101 bool default_win;
102 bool color_key;
103 unsigned int index_color;
104 bool local_path;
105 bool transparency;
106 bool activated;
107};
108
109/*
110 * Exynos DRM Display Structure.
111 * - this structure is common to analog tv, digital tv and lcd panel.
112 *
113 * @type: one of exynos_DISPLAY_TYPE_LCD and HDMI.
114 * @is_connected: check for that display is connected or not.
115 * @get_edid: get edid modes from display driver.
116 * @get_timing: get timing object from display driver.
117 * @check_timing: check if timing is valid or not.
118 * @power_on: display device on or off.
119 */
120struct exynos_drm_display {
121 enum exynos_drm_output_type type;
122 bool (*is_connected)(struct device *dev);
123 int (*get_edid)(struct device *dev, struct drm_connector *connector,
124 u8 *edid, int len);
125 void *(*get_timing)(struct device *dev);
126 int (*check_timing)(struct device *dev, void *timing);
127 int (*power_on)(struct device *dev, int mode);
128};
129
130/*
131 * Exynos drm manager ops
132 *
133 * @mode_set: convert drm_display_mode to hw specific display mode and
134 * would be called by encoder->mode_set().
135 * @commit: set current hw specific display mode to hw.
136 * @enable_vblank: specific driver callback for enabling vblank interrupt.
137 * @disable_vblank: specific driver callback for disabling vblank interrupt.
138 */
139struct exynos_drm_manager_ops {
140 void (*mode_set)(struct device *subdrv_dev, void *mode);
141 void (*commit)(struct device *subdrv_dev);
142 int (*enable_vblank)(struct device *subdrv_dev);
143 void (*disable_vblank)(struct device *subdrv_dev);
144};
145
146/*
147 * Exynos drm common manager structure.
148 *
149 * @dev: pointer to device object for subdrv device driver.
150 * sub drivers such as display controller or hdmi driver,
151 * have their own device object.
152 * @ops: pointer to callbacks for exynos drm specific framebuffer.
153 * these callbacks should be set by specific drivers such fimd
154 * or hdmi driver and are used to control hardware global registers.
155 * @overlay_ops: pointer to callbacks for exynos drm specific framebuffer.
156 * these callbacks should be set by specific drivers such fimd
157 * or hdmi driver and are used to control hardware overlay reigsters.
158 * @display: pointer to callbacks for exynos drm specific framebuffer.
159 * these callbacks should be set by specific drivers such fimd
160 * or hdmi driver and are used to control display devices such as
161 * analog tv, digital tv and lcd panel and also get timing data for them.
162 */
163struct exynos_drm_manager {
164 struct device *dev;
165 int pipe;
166 struct exynos_drm_manager_ops *ops;
167 struct exynos_drm_overlay_ops *overlay_ops;
168 struct exynos_drm_display *display;
169};
170
171/*
172 * Exynos drm private structure.
173 */
174struct exynos_drm_private {
175 struct drm_fb_helper *fb_helper;
176
177 /* for pageflip */
178 struct list_head pageflip_event_list;
179 bool pageflip_event;
180
181 /*
182 * created crtc object would be contained at this array and
183 * this array is used to be aware of which crtc did it request vblank.
184 */
185 struct drm_crtc *crtc[MAX_CRTC];
186};
187
188/*
189 * Exynos drm sub driver structure.
190 *
191 * @list: sub driver has its own list object to register to exynos drm driver.
192 * @drm_dev: pointer to drm_device and this pointer would be set
193 * when sub driver calls exynos_drm_subdrv_register().
194 * @probe: this callback would be called by exynos drm driver after
195 * subdrv is registered to it.
196 * @remove: this callback is used to release resources created
197 * by probe callback.
198 * @manager: subdrv has its own manager to control a hardware appropriately
199 * and we can access a hardware drawing on this manager.
200 * @encoder: encoder object owned by this sub driver.
201 * @connector: connector object owned by this sub driver.
202 */
203struct exynos_drm_subdrv {
204 struct list_head list;
205 struct drm_device *drm_dev;
206
207 int (*probe)(struct drm_device *dev);
208 void (*remove)(struct drm_device *dev);
209
210 struct exynos_drm_manager manager;
211 struct drm_encoder *encoder;
212 struct drm_connector *connector;
213};
214
215/*
216 * this function calls a probe callback registered to sub driver list and
217 * create its own encoder and connector and then set drm_device object
218 * to global one.
219 */
220int exynos_drm_device_register(struct drm_device *dev);
221/*
222 * this function calls a remove callback registered to sub driver list and
223 * destroy its own encoder and connetor.
224 */
225int exynos_drm_device_unregister(struct drm_device *dev);
226
227/*
228 * this function would be called by sub drivers such as display controller
229 * or hdmi driver to register this sub driver object to exynos drm driver
230 * and when a sub driver is registered to exynos drm driver a probe callback
231 * of the sub driver is called and creates its own encoder and connector
232 * and then fb helper and drm mode group would be re-initialized.
233 */
234int exynos_drm_subdrv_register(struct exynos_drm_subdrv *drm_subdrv);
235
236/*
237 * this function removes subdrv list from exynos drm driver and fb helper
238 * and drm mode group would be re-initialized.
239 */
240int exynos_drm_subdrv_unregister(struct exynos_drm_subdrv *drm_subdrv);
241
242#endif
